Lindsay Lohan hospitalized

Lindsay Lohan

Lindsay Lohan was hospitalized to a Miami hospital Monday night after suffering a severe asthma attack, a source close to the actress tells People. The teen actress/singer celebrated New Year’s Eve in Miami, hosting a party at Privet Nightclub.

In other celebrity news Galo Cesar Ramirez, the paparazzo who crashed his minivan into Lindsay Lohan’s Mercedes Benz in May, will not face charges. Although Lohan’s vehicle sustained considerable damage, and the actress herself suffered bumps and bruises. California Governor Arnold Schwarzenegger signed a measure into action making it easier for celebrities to collect damages from photo agencies that employ antagonistic photographers.
